Open Civic Utilities Metadata Template
Professional-grade software for complementary currency systems, mobile banking, and digital payment networks
Utility Identification
- Utility Name: Cyclos (Cyclos 4 PRO, Cyclos 4 Communities, Cyclos 3 Open Source)
- Utility Type: Software platform and payment system
- Primary Function: Online banking, payment processing, complementary currency administration, mobile banking, marketplace functionality, and e-commerce integration for banks, microfinance institutions, barter systems, and community currency projects
- Version: Cyclos 4.16+ (latest), with Cyclos 3 as legacy open source version
- Developer/Provider: STRO (Social Trade Organization) - Dutch NGO with offices in Netherlands, Brazil, and Uruguay
- Release Date: Initial release over 20 years ago; Cyclos 4 represents major platform upgrade
- Codebase: GitHub - Cyclos Project, OpenCyclos Fork
- Frontend URL/Link: Cyclos Official Website, Mobile Apps - Android, iOS App Store
Technical Specifications
- Platform Compatibility: Windows, Linux, FreeBSD, macOS (any OS supporting Java VM); Mobile: Android and iOS native apps
- Technology Requirements: Java 11 runtime environment required; built on Java enterprise technologies with Google Web Toolkit (GWT) frontend; Spring Framework for application server
- Installation Method: Download and self-hosted deployment on Java application server, or cloud-based deployment
- System Requirements: Minimum 1GB RAM available; PostgreSQL 9.6 or higher database; PostGIS 2.1 or higher for geospatial features; Apache Tomcat 8.5 or 9.0
- Integration APIs: Multiple payment channel interfaces including web portal, mobile apps, USSD banking, SMS/IVR, QR codes, and NFC card payments
- Data Formats: Supports multiple currency systems, transaction formats, and integrations with banking protocols
Access & Licensing
- Cost Model: Free (Cyclos 3 open source), Freemium (Cyclos 4 Communities with limitations), and Commercial licensing (Cyclos 4 PRO with professional support)